Dean Bell

of Batesville, AR

November 10, 1923 - April 18, 2017

Dean Bell, 93, of Batesville, Arkansas died Tuesday, April 18, 2017, at his residence.

Born November 10, 1923, in Cushman, Arkansas, he was the son of Ruben B. Bell and Lucinda (Swaim) Bell.

He retired as a roller mill operator at Limedale.

Survivors include his wife, Zula (Duncan) Bell of Batesville; two sons, Larry Bell of Austin, Texas and Jackie Bell and his wife, Judy, of Batesville; three daughters, Betty Grigsby of Oak Grove, Missouri, Tammy Bryant and Lori Bell, both of Batesville; fourteen grandchildren, CJ Lindemann and her husband, Russ, of Grain Valley, Missouri, Neil Grigsby and his wife, Cynthia, of Concordia, Missouri, Lisa Winter and her husband, Terry of Oak Grove, Missouri, Alex Grigsby of Overland Park, Kansas, Sheri Tate and her husband, Roger, of Evening Shade, Arkansas, Brandi Klinkenburg and her husband, James, of Fort Carson, Colorado, Angus Alexander of Batesville, Andru Bell and Eli Bell, both of Perry, Missouri, Terry Bell of Texas, Justin Bell and Jake Bell and his wife, Amy, all of Cave City, Arkansas, Evan Bell of Searcy, Arkansas, and Mariah Moran of Jonesboro, Arkansas; twenty great-grandchildren; one great-great-grandson; daughter-in-law, Shari (Dye) Bell, of Perry, Missouri; brother, Matthew Bell and his wife, Maxine, of Marshfield, Missouri; and numerous nieces and nephews.

He was preceded in death by his parents; sons, Jerry Don Bell and Ronnie Dean Bell; sisters, Margie Woods and Lizzie Reynolds; brothers, Leroy Bell, Martin ''Dink'' Bell, Pete Bell, Buster Bell and Leonard Bell.

There will be a funeral service at 3:00 p.m., Friday, April 21, 2017, at the Roller-Crouch Chapel with Billy Duncan officiating. Burial will follow at Pleasant Valley Cemetery near Cushman.

Pallbearers will be CJ Lindemann, Neil Grigsby, Lisa Winter, Alex Grigsby, Andru Bell, Eli Bell and Jake Bell.

Visitation is from 2:00-3:00 p.m., Friday, April 21, at Roller-Crouch Funeral Home prior to the service.
